    POSITION SUMMARY

    As EHS Specialist, you will lead and support the site teams in the protection of our employees, visitors, and of our environment. You'll engage in overall business EHS strategy and performance, ensuring EHS activities are aligned in driving success.

    You'll deploy new and changing EHS standards, legislation and requirements, as identified by the business and proactive updates.

    You'll Carry out verification activities, including audits, to confirm that EHS standards and systems remain effectively deployed.

    This is a great opportunity to join an amazing team, during a very exciting period of development and investment. Ideally, you'll have strong experience in interpreting legislation and building strong compliance processes. Experience in a permitted / COMAH, or other highly regulated site is a strong plus, but don't be put off if you don't tick all of the boxes, as training and development will be provided for the right candidate.

    K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

    ​​Regulatory Compliance and Governance

    • Stay up-to-date with applicable Safety and Environmental legislation, ensuring that processes are developed and deployed to assure ongoing compliance.
    • Deliver compliance with the requirements of COMAH and with the site Environmental Permit, acting as primary contact with regulatory bodies.

    Workplace Hazard Identification, Risk Assessment and Mitigation

    • Proactively identify risks to safety and the environment using appropriate principles (including but not limited to: risk / COSHH assessment, hazard ID / Close calls...) and develop and deploy the risk mitigation plan.

    Environmental Impact Assessment

    • Assess and reduce the environmental impact of the operational activity. This includes waste management, pollution control, and sustainability initiatives.

    Accident Prevention Planning

    • Own the site accident prevention and management plan, in line with COMAH and Environmental Permitting requirements.
    • Proactively identify potential accident hazards and develop and deploy the mitigation program.
    • Deploy and test the accident response plan to ensure the ongoing suitability and effectiveness.

    Investigation and CAPA

    • Ensure that good quality, timely investigations are carried out in the event of an accident or incident.
    • Ensure root cause is correctly identified and drive the implementation of robust CAPA

    Standards

    • Define and deploy appropriate safety and environmental standards, guidance and protocol.
    • Maintain compliance with the ISO14001 and ISO45001 management systems.
    • Carry out regular verification activities to ensure ongoing compliance and effectiveness.
    • Attend regional and global EHS meetings to stay up to date with business requirements and standards

    Training

    • Conduct or arrange appropriate training for employees, to ensure everyone is aware of their responsibilities and obligations.

    Continuous Improvement

    • Analyse performance data and trends to determine areas for improvement.
    • Report on performance at a group level.
    • Develop and deploy the EHS improvement strategy for site, taking into account potential risks and impacts, as well as information from accidents and incidents.

    MOC processes

    • Act as SME in the management of change process to ensure that changes do not negatively impact on EHS compliance and standards, and do not introduce unmitigated risk.
